Keyless ignition

Keyless ignition lets you turn the engine off and start your car without having to manually turn it off. This feature, also referred to as keyless push button start or intelligent key, is accessible on a variety of vehicles and is gaining popularity.

These systems transmit the radio signal to your car's computer through a handheld device known as the key fob. If the fob is within a certain distance it will trigger the car to unlock and allow you to start driving.

While keyless ignition systems can be convenient, they can present some security risks to drivers. One of the most significant concerns is that they could be hacked and used to open your car.

A few teams of hackers have demonstrated that it's possible to steal the radio signal from an unlocked fob and use it to open an automobile. This could be risky and you should take extra precautions.

Certain vehicles have an automatic switch that turns off the engine when the fob is removed. Experts disagree about whether this feature is sufficient to protect people from serious dangers to their own safety.

This is due to the fact that the engines in most modern cars are fairly silent, and you can easily forget to turn off your vehicle for the night. This could result in carbon monoxide poisoning in the garage and potentially inside the house, killing you.

In response to this problem, the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ration has suggested a rule that would require all new vehicles with keyless ignition to be equipped with an alarm that would alert drivers when they leave the vehicle running. This could prevent the deaths of many dozen people each year.
